Камерата на Pixel 2 продължава да е в собствена лига и не минава и ден, в който не успява да ме впечатли. Все още не съм се забъркал прекалено много с неговата функция Motion Photos, но след като прочетох задкулисния поглед на Google към технологията, използвана за нейното изтегляне, това може да започне да се променя.
Когато беше обявено Motion Photos, аз лично просто го възприемах като начин на Google да играе догонващо с „Live Photos“ на Apple на iOS. Заснемането на няколко допълнителни секунди кадри заедно със неподвижно изображение е кокетна идея, но Google всъщност прави много повече от просто да запише сцена преди да натисне бутона на затвора.
При активирани Motion Motion на Pixel 2, като правите снимка, също се записват метаданни за движение, създадени с помощта на жироскопа и оптичната система за стабилизиране на изображението на Pixel 2 в камерата. Тези два компонента са комбинирани чрез използването на софтуер за създаване на Motion Photos и чрез използването на комбинация от хардуер и базирана на софтуер стабилизация Google може значително да намали количеството трепване на камерата, намерено в тези кратки клипове.
Според изследователския блог на Google:
За движещите се снимки на Pixel 2 подобрихме тази класификация, като използвахме метаданните за движение, получени от жироскопа и OIS. Това прецизно улавя движението на камерата по отношение на сцената в безкрайност, която човек може да мисли като фон в далечината. Въпреки това, за снимки, направени в по-близък обхват, се въвежда паралакс за елементи на сцената в различни дълбочини слоеве, което не се отчита от жироскопа и OIS.
След като тази система определи колко движение на фона има във Motion Photo:
Преди стабилизиране (вляво) и след (вдясно) Motion PhotosОпределяме оптимално стабилен път на камерата, за да подравним фона, използвайки линейни техники за програмиране, описани в предишните ни публикации. Освен това автоматично подрязваме видеоклипа, за да премахнем всяко случайно движение, причинено от поставянето на телефона. Цялата тази обработка се случва на вашия телефон и създава малко количество метаданни на кадър, които се използват за изобразяване на стабилизираното видео в реално време с помощта на графичен процесор, когато докоснете бутона за движение в Google Photos.
Както можете да видите от GIF по-горе, крайният резултат от този процес е доста невероятно - и всичко това се случва на заден план, използвайки силата на софтуера.
Motion Photos са включени по подразбиране на Pixel 2 и можете да ги споделяте като видеоклипове и GIF файлове с висока резолюция направо в приложението Google Photos.